Behind the Scenes: The Data Collection Process
While the end products of AI development are often celebrated, the journey to get there is anything but glamorous. The process of collecting robot training data involves meticulous work, including:
- Field Testing: Robots need to be tested in various environments, capturing real-life scenarios.
- Annotation: Data must be labeled accurately for AI models to learn correctly.
- Quality Control: Ensuring the integrity of the collected data is paramount for successful outcomes.
